@charset "UTF-8";


/*body > #mainblock {height: auto;}
HTML > #mainblock {height: auto;}*/
ul{list-style-type:none;}
.clearfix:after {content: ".";display: block;height: 0;visibility: hidden;clear: both;}
.clearfix{zoom:1;}
.relative{position:relative;}  

/*スライダー*/
#slider{
	
	height: 335px;
	width: 550px;
	
	margin: 0 0 0 50px;
	text-align: center;
	position:relative;

}

#slider_left{
	float:left;
	width: 240px;
	padding: 10px 0 10px 10px;
}

#slider_left{
	width: 230px;
	height:308px;
	position:absolute;
	_left:0px;
	z-index:9999;

}

*:first-child+html #slider_left{
	
	left:0px;
}



#slider_right{
	float:right;
	width: 320px;
	text-align:left;
}

#textarea{
	margin: 15px;
	height:216px;
}

#textarea h3{
	background:url(../images/cap.GIF) no-repeat;
	padding-left:32px;
	padding-top:5px;
	font-size:18px;
	height:30px;
}

#textarea p{
	margin-top:-5px;
}


#sliderarea{
	margin: -12px auto 0 auto;
	text-align: center;
	width: 320px;
    position:relative;
	left:10px;

}

#sliderarea p#pre{
	float: left;
	margin: 35px 10px 0 0;

	cursor:pointer;
}

#sliderarea p#next{
	float: right;
	margin: 35px 16px 0 0;
	_margin: 35px 8px 0 0;
	cursor:pointer;
}


#slitecontent{
	width: 253px;
	
	position:absolute;
	left: 24px;
	overflow: hidden;
}

#slider ul{	
	text-align: center;
	position:relative;
	width: 10000px;
	left:0px;
	top:0px;
}

#slider li{
	float: left;
	margin: 5px 3px 5px 3px;
}

.line{margin-left:65px;}

#kanren{
	clear:both;
	margin:0 0 0 60px;
	width: 550px;
	
}

#kanren h4,
#kanren p{
	text-align:left;
	width:550px;
}

#kanren p a{
	color:#f00065;
	font-size:10px;
	line-height:2.0;
}

#kanren ul li a{
	color:#f00065;
	font-size:10px;
	line-height:1.6;
}

#kanren ul{
	width:500px;
}

#kanren ul li{
	display:block;
	width:80px;
	float:left;
	margin-top:10px;
	margin-right: 5px;

}

.border{
	text-decoration:underline;
	line-height:1.2;
}

#kanren ul li a{
	text-decoration:none !important;
	border-bottom: none !important; 
}

#kanren_kyara{
	width: 120px;
	margin-bottom: 15px;
	text-align: center;
}

#kanren_kyara ul{
	width: 600px;
}

#kanren_kyara h4{
	margin-top: 15px;
}


/*マージン*/
.mr10{margin-right:10px;}
.ml10{margin-left:10px;}
.mt10{margin-top:10px;}
.mb10{margin-bottom:10px;}